Upma is one of the popular breakfast cuisine of South India. In this recipe, semolina is cooked with onions, mushrooms,green peas,milk, cheese and a desi ghee tempering of cashews or almonds. Once the semolina is cooked to a soft mushy consistency, it is served hot, garnished. My inspiration for this dish is Chef Kunal Kapur's recipe - Creamy Upma - from MyYellowTable food show.
